Mark your calendars for this very special night at the Museum. Organized by REVOLVE program director and Appalachia Now! artist Colby CaldwellRevolve Now is a three-hour evening of sound, performance, movement, and spoken-word vignettes. Performers—stationed inside and outside the Museum—will animate the space and fill the building with some of this region’s most avant-garde and genre-defying artists. In addition, Arone Dyer will premier a new composition made especially for the event via her Dronechoir project.

Free for Members or included with Museum admission. This performance is presented in conjunction with Appalachia Now! and supported by the Community Foundation of Western North Carolina.
